Top 5 Yoga Poses for Stress Relief

Yoga is a holistic practice that combines physical movement, breath control, and meditation to promote overall well-being. It is widely recognized for its ability to reduce stress, calm the mind, and improve mental and physical health. If you're looking for natural ways to alleviate stress, incorporating specific yoga poses into your routine can be highly beneficial. In this article, we will explore five yoga poses that are known for their stress-relieving properties.

Child's Pose (Balasana)

Child's Pose is a gentle resting posture that helps release tension in the back, shoulders, and neck. Start by kneeling on the floor, sitting back on your heels, and then lowering your torso forward, resting your forehead on the mat. Extend your arms forward or alongside your body, whichever feels more comfortable. Breathe deeply and allow your body to relax in this comforting pose, letting go of any stress or tension.

Forward Fold (Uttanasana)

Forward Fold is an excellent pose for calming the mind and relieving stress. Stand with your feet hip-width apart, exhale as you bend forward at the hips, and let your upper body hang loose. Allow your head and neck to relax, and if possible, bring your fingertips or palms to the floor or hold onto your shins. Feel the gentle stretch in the back of your legs and let gravity do the work as you surrender to the pose. Take slow, deep breaths to further enhance the relaxation.

Legs-Up-The-Wall Pose (Viparita Karani)

Legs-Up-The-Wall Pose is a restorative pose that promotes relaxation and circulation. Sit with one side of your body against a wall and gently swing your legs up, resting them against the wall. You can use a folded blanket or bolster under your hips for support. Allow your arms to relax by your sides or rest them on your abdomen. Close your eyes, breathe deeply, and focus on the sensation of the stretch and the grounding effect of the pose. This pose helps calm the nervous system and relieve tension in the legs and lower back.

Corpse Pose (Savasana)

Corpse Pose is the ultimate relaxation pose in yoga. Lie flat on your back with your legs extended and arms resting alongside your body, palms facing up. Close your eyes and take slow, deep breaths, allowing your entire body to relax and release any tension. In this pose, you focus on conscious relaxation, letting go of thoughts and worries. Stay in this pose for several minutes, enjoying the deep sense of peace and rejuvenation it brings.

Cat-Cow Pose (Marjaryasana-Bitilasana)

Cat-Cow Pose is a gentle flowing sequence that helps release tension in the spine and promotes relaxation. Start on your hands and knees with your wrists directly under your shoulders and your knees hip-width apart. Inhale as you arch your back, lifting your chest and tailbone towards the ceiling (Cow Pose). Exhale as you round your spine, tucking your chin and tailbone under (Cat Pose). Flow smoothly between these two poses, synchronizing your breath with the movement. This gentle spinal motion helps relieve stress and brings a sense of grounding and balance.

Conclusion

Incorporating these top five yoga poses for stress relief into your regular practice can help you find calmness, promote relaxation, and reduce the negative effects of stress on your mind and body. Whether you choose to start your day with these poses or incorporate them into your evening routine, they offer a peaceful escape from the busyness of life. Remember to listen to your body, breathe deeply, and embrace the present moment as you experience the therapeutic benefits of these stress-relieving yoga poses.
